Company: Children’s Emergency Relief International (CERI)

Position: Guatemala Program Director

Assignment: Remote Position [CERI Headquarters, San Antonio, Texas]

Reports to: Executive Director (ED)

Status: Full Time (Exempt)

Pay Grade: 17AS

Education: Bachelor’s degree required, in field related to nonprofit management, program development, communications, philanthropy, or business. Master’s degree preferred.

Experience: A minimum of 5 years of experience working in international program development in Guatemala or other Latin American countries. Extensive travel experience to the Latin American region is required. Experience managing international operations is required. Qualified candidates will demonstrate an ability to fluently read, write and speak Spanish, as well as navigate the cultural legal and funding requirements associated with creating a nonprofit operation in Latin America.

Supervises: N/A

Critical Action Items:

1. Formulate a strategy for CERI’s program in Guatemala

2. Establish the requirements for registering and running operations in Guatemala

3. Identify global funding opportunities that fit CERI’s strategy for the region

4. Apply for and develop funding streams to initiate operations in Guatemala

Measurable Deliverables:

1. Conduct a needs assessment, interviewing local child protection authorities, consulting with local and international nonprofit organizations, and the local population, to inform a strategy for Guatemala.

2. Work with the Executive Director to formulate a 3-year strategy for Guatemala and the region.

3. Identify and build relationships with local officials, legal and accounting firm to support CERI’s branch registration process.

4. Recruit professionals in the social services and nonprofit management fields to serve as lead-personnel for CERI’s branch in Guatemala.

5. In collaboration with the Executive Director and the Marketing & Development Director, develop a strategy for fundraising for the Guatemala program.

6. Research and identify U.S. Government funding streams, foundation grants and CSR opportunities to support the Guatemala program.

7. Prepare initial drafts of applications for funding identified as best fitting for CERI’s work and strategy in Guatemala.

8. Conduct multiple visits to Guatemala and the region to develop relationships, a positive reputation and opportunities for funding.

9. Network strategically with Guatemalan nonprofits, local authorities and potential donors to advance CERI’s interest.

10. At the time determined by the Executive Director, facilitate the application for registering a CERI branch and hire personnel for the Guatemala branch office.

11. Conduct orientation and onboarding with new staff, as well as oversight of the newly planted program.

12. Meet and/or exceed the strategic goals and objectives for the project.
